Question 747: To ask the Minister for Health and Children if she has plans to set up local services as part of the national foot screening programme for diabetics (details supplied); and if she will make a statement on the matter. [33283/10]

Question 758: To ask the Minister for Health and Children if her attention has been drawn to concerns in relation to podiatry services available to persons with diabetes generally and particularly in County Cork; and her proposals regarding same. [33332/10]

Question 762: To ask the Minister for Health and Children the position regarding podiatry services available to persons with diabetes in County Kildare; if she will review same with a view to increasing and enhancing these services;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[33357/10]

Question 773: To ask the Minister for Health and Children the plans she has in place to implement the recommendations of the Health Service Executive Diabetes Expert Advisory Group;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[33458/10]

Question 782: To ask the Minister for Health and Children her plans to extend podiatry service in the south east; the level of funding dedicated to this service in the south east over the past three years; if as part of this service a national foot screening programme will be established;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[33657/10]

I propose to take Questions Nos. 747, 758, 762, 773 and 782 together.

As these are service matters, they have been referred to the Health Service Executive for direct reply.
